Mis- \Mis-\ (m[i^]s-). [In words of Teutonic origin, fr. AS.
mis-; akin to D. mis-, G. miss-, OHG. missa-, missi-, Icel. &
Dan. mis-, Sw. miss-, Goth. missa-; orig., a p. p. from the
root of G. meiden to shun, OHG. m[imac]dan, AS.
m[imac][eth]an ([root]100. Cf. {Miss} to fail of). In words
from the French, fr. OF. mes-, F. m['e]-, mes-, fr. L. minus
less (see {Minus}). In present usage these two prefixes are
commonly confounded.]
A prefix used adjectively and adverbially in the sense of
amiss, wrong, ill, wrongly, unsuitably; as, misdeed, mislead,
mischief, miscreant.
[1913 Webster]


Mis \Mis\ (m[i^]s), a. & adv. [See {Amiss}.]
Wrong; amiss. [Obs.] "To correcten that [which] is mis."
--Chaucer.
